A Closer Look at the Itinerary
Monaco-Ville and Monte Carlo
Starting early, the tour hits Monaco-Ville, the old town perched high on the rock, offering views of three countries—France, Italy, and Monaco. You’ll visit the Prince’s Palace, walk through historic streets, and pay homage at the Monaco Cathedral. Our guide’s stories about the Grimaldi family brought this tiny principality’s history alive. We loved the way the guide explained the complex relationship between tradition and modern luxury here.
Next, we head to Monte Carlo, home to the legendary Casino de Monte Carlo, the Opera, and the Hotel de Paris. It’s the epitome of opulence. Walking around the Golden Square, you get a taste of how wealth is expressed in architecture and luxury boutiques. The highlight is crossing the F1 race track—an adrenaline-inducing moment for motorsport fans and a fun photo op.
Eze: Medieval Charm and Perfume
The journey continues to Eze, a medieval hilltop village with narrow cobblestone streets and jaw-dropping views over the coast. The guide, an expert in perfume history, directs us to visit the Fragonard perfume factory. Watching flowers transform into fragrant bottles was surprisingly fascinating, and the free tour included a chance to learn about this centuries-old craft.
Eze’s beauty has attracted writers and artists like Friedrich Nietzsche and George Sand. Walking through its winding streets, you can imagine their musings amid the vibrant flowers and ancient stone buildings. The panoramic views from Eze’s lookout are unforgettable and worth every step.
Nice: City of Art and Beaches
Then, it’s time to explore Nice. Our guide points out architectural gems along the Promenade des Anglais, one of the most famous seaside promenades in the world. We stopped twice for panoramic photos—the Bay of Angels and Villefranche-sur-Mer—which reveal why travelers fall in love with this city.
A quick drive through Massena Square with its Apollo statue and Garibaldi Square with its statue of the Italian patriot adds local flavor. Nice’s blend of art deco hotels, Mediterranean beaches, and lively streets makes it feel both historic and vibrant.
Menton: The Artful Pearl
The final stop is Menton, often called the “pearl of the Riviera.” It’s a feast for the senses—colorful streets, fragrant lemon groves, and art museums. The Jean Cocteau Museum and Saint-Michel Basilica are highlights, and the Lemon Festival in February is famous nationwide. Walking through Menton’s narrow streets, you’ll see why this charming town captures so many visitors’ hearts.
